BardMour Staffing and Consulting Services, a full service IT staffing and project services company, is looking for an IT Project Manager/Leader for a direct-placement position based in Virginia.
Our client, a global manufacturer of electronic components, is a great place to work that offers excellent compensation, benefits and several paths for advancement. Do you want to work for a large company with a small company feel? Then our client is the place for you.
As a Project Leader on our client's product development team, you will drive the creation of software that impacts millions.
This position requires an organized, professional software team leader capable of careful project management as well as effectively implementing software designs using industry best practices.
The successful candidate will be personally responsible for:
- Leading the development team to successful project completion
- Gathering and documentation of product requirements
- Generation of design documentation, including test plans
- Leading Requirements, Design, and Code reviews
- Proposing and implementing changes in existing C++ source code
- Generating and maintaining development team schedules, milestones, and deliveries
- Leading and presenting code reviews
- Ensuring that processes are followed and valid metrics are produced
- Generating release notes and technical documentation (User's manuals, etc.)
- Leading architecture discussions for next generation product
- Maintenance of configuration management tools for issue tracking and version control
Experience:
- BSEE (Electrical Eng.) / BSCS (Computer Science) / BSCE (Computer Eng.) / BSSE (Software Eng.) or equivalent with 6 years experience.
- 5 years C/C++ STL and Win32 API programming on Microsoft platforms
- 3 years object oriented design and analysis experience
- 2 years of demonstrated team leadership and project management experience
- Experience creating requirements, design, and test documentation
- Knowledge of TCP/IP and Windows Sockets 2.0 API programming
- Understanding of multi-processor and multi-threaded applications
- Very strong communication skills, both written and oral
- Excellent time management skills
The following attributes are highly desirable:
- Experience with audio processing or low-level sound card mixing
- Familiarity with the Rational toolset (Specificall